Liverpool won Takumi Minamino transfer race because Man Utd oblivious to release clause

Japan star Takumi Minamino will join Liverpool in January after the club agreed a £7.25m deal, subject to medical.

And Mirror Football can reveal the Reds beat Manchester United to his signature because they were aware of a clause in his contract - allowing him to leave for such a paltry figure - which their bitter Old Trafford rivals were oblivious to.
